- operate a new or existing business in Australia
- stay in Australia for up to 5 years
- bring eligible members of your family with you
- apply for a permanent Business Innovation and Investment (Permanent) visa (subclass 888) in the Business Innovation stream if certain requirements are met
For more information about this visa and to assess your eligibility, please book a consult session.